Chapter 120. Let Me Go

When the time finally came, the manor had already grown quiet. The lanterns in the hallways burned low, and the guards outside had begun their night patrols. Althea stood by her window, her heart thudding softly in her chest.

She wrapped herself in a dark cloak, pulling the hood over her head. Ash lay curled near the door, watching her with alert eyes.

“Stay here,” she whispered, gently patting its head. “I’ll be back soon.”

The wolf gave a low whine but obeyed.

Althea closed her eyes and focused, letting the faint shimmer of her magic rise through her veins. Her aura rippled, blending with the shadows around her until her figure slowly faded from sight. It was a simple concealment spell, a trick she had learned long ago and finally remembered.
